微信小程序开发是依托于微信客户端的一种应用程序,是一种基于前端技术的开发方式。它的跨平台性、便捷性、轻量化等特点,受到了广泛的欢迎和使用。而在进行微信小程序开发的过程中,有些人会遇到一些难题,比如在xp系统上安装不了微信小程序开发的问题。本文将从原理和详细介绍两个方面来解决这个问题。
一、原理
首先,我们需要理解微信小程序是基于微信开发平台的开发,而微信开发平台只支持 Windows 7 以上的操作系统。对于 Windows XP 系统来说,它缺少一些用于支持微信开发平台的必要的系统组件,比如安装了微信开发工具后需要更新的 Node.js、G自动化构建工具、ASP.NET Core 等组件。
因此,如果要在 Windows XP 系统上进行微信小程序开发,我们需要事先安装这些系统组件。同时,还需要保证 XP 系统的版本比较新,比如至少是 Windows XP SP3系统。否则,即使安装了这些系统组件,也可能会出现一些问题。
二、详细介绍
接下来,我们来详细介绍在 Windows XP 系统上安装微信小程序开发的方法。
步骤一:检查系统版本并安装 SP3 补丁
请先检查系统的版本,在“开始”菜单中选择“运行”,输入“winver”后点击“确定”按钮,会弹出一个关于 Windows 版本的对话框。如果系统版本不是 Windows XP SP3,需要先升级到 SP3。
步骤二:下载安装 Visual Studio 兼容包
在安装微信开发工具前,需要先安装 Visual Studio 2015 兼容包。在 Microsoft 官网下载该兼容包,安装后重启系统。
步骤三:安装微信开发工具
下载微信开发工具后,双击打开 exe 安装文件进行安装。在安装过程中需要选择安装路径,并且会依次安装 Node.js 和 ASP.NET Core 等组件。安装完成后,重启电脑。
步骤四:升级 Node.js
由于下载安装的 Node.js 版本可能比较旧,需要升级到最新版。打开微信开发工具,选择“设置”选项卡,在界面的右侧找到“环境变量管理”,点击“修改系统环境变量”,进入系统属性对话框。在对话框中,选择“高级”选项卡,点击“环境变量”按钮,找到 PATH 系统变量,点击“编辑”按钮,在编辑对话框中输入 Node.js 的安装路径,确保该路径和微信开发工具的默认 Node.js 路径一致。然后打开“控制面板”,选择“程序和功能”,找到 Node.js 的安装项,卸载掉原有的 Node.js,然后在官网下载最新的 Node.js 安装文件,进行安装。
步骤五:升级 G 自动化构建工具
微信开发工具还需要 G 自动化构建工具来进行项目打包和构建。打开微信开发工具,选择“设置”选项卡,在界面的右侧找到“自动安装依赖项”,点击“升级 G”按钮。系统会自动下载最新的 G 自动化构建工具并进行升级。
至此,Windows XP 系统上安装微信小程序开发工具的工作结束了。可以重新启动微信开发工具,开始进行小程序的开发工作。
总结
本文从原理和详细介绍两个方面阐述了在 Windows XP 系统上安装不了微信小程序开发的问题及其解决方法。虽然微信小程序开发不支持 Windows XP 系统,但是我们通过事先安装必要的系统组件,再进行微信开发平台和相关工具的安装和升级,最终还是可以在 Windows XP 系统上进行微信小程序开发的。